What Is the Delta of a Deep In-the-Money Call Option?

The Delta of a deep in-the-money (DITM) call option approaches 1.0 (or 100). Delta measures the option price's sensitivity to a change in the underlying price.

A Delta near 1.0 means the DITM call option will move almost dollar-for-dollar with the underlying asset, similar to owning the asset directly.
